District Attorney Eric Gonzalez announced the sentencing of Ackeem Chambers, a 20-year-old Bath Beach resident, to 3 to 9 years in prison for a reckless manslaughter charge on Friday.  Chambers’ sentencing follows his guilty plea for causing a fatal car crash while attempting to evade NYPD officers on Eastern Parkway in 2022. BATH BEACH — Today, NYC Parks Brooklyn Borough Commissioner Martin Maher joined Council Member Justin Brannan, State Senator Iwen Chu, Brooklyn Community Board 11, and community members to officially cut the ribbon on the renovated Bath Beach Park playground in Bath Beach, Brooklyn.
